Styrofoam is the term that is used for polystyrene foam in a trademark form. It is a petroleum-based plastic.
Keeping something warm includes the stopping of the transfer of heat from one object to another. This is how insulation works.
Styrofoam is an insulator, which means it'll help keep the heat from the environment out of your cooler. However, you'll still need cooling agents (like ice packs) to make the cooler cold in the first place.
Styrofoam is usually made mostly of air, which means it is a poor conductor of heat, but an excellent convector. It traps the air in small pockets, which blocks the flow of heat energy. This reduces both conduction and convection and makes Styrofoam a good insulator.
